PER CURIAM.

Appellant was found guilty in the district court ■of McClain county of the offense of burglary in the second degree, .and his punishment was assessed at two years confinement in the state penitentiary. Prom this judgment appellant prosecuted an appeal. The ■appellant lias filed a motion in this court asking that said appeal be ■dismissed, and it is so ordered.
